logo

Output 668605020e0f5c0f5174c4257958fc3dec193b285fc4434a3ab0e9b5b4dfaa34:61

value
5990919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375a186f2dc6fba88e36e44aa760b4931a892 OP_EQUAL
address
3BMEXYkg4rxy5EgGW6xE3JciVgnpTkTUHN
transaction
668605020e0f5c0f5174c4257958fc3dec193b285fc4434a3ab0e9b5b4dfaa34